Today I have a different kind of card.  Its different in that I have not stamped anything on it.  I have followed a tutorial from the Crafty Elf which I absolutely love.  Mine has not come out as good as hers (no surprise there!!) but I think it is a really simple and effective method of making a Christmas card.  If you would like to see her tutorial it is here and she has loads of pictures to explain it.  Her website is very interesting for all sorts of Christmassy things you should check it out if you get a chance.


I have punched out the leaves with Coredinations cardstock, the ribbon is from Paperchase (had it a while) and I have used an embossing folder for the backing paper to match the ribbon. The berries are from my stash, possibly from Wild Orchid.  Used my edgeabilities and some mirri card to back.  I will enter the following challenges:
